Acute Renal Failure and a Long Night in Haiti
Date published
Author(s)
Richard Dicker and Linda Dicker
Summary
An outbreak of acute renal failure deaths among children in Haiti eventually traced to paracetamol contaminated with diethylene glycol.
Learning Objectives:
After completing this case study, the participant should be able to:
- Describe the questions and decisions to be addressed before departing on a field investigation;
- List the steps of an outbreak investigation;
- List the components of a case definition;
- Discuss the role of epidemiologic evidence in public health decision-making.
